Löwenpalais Berlin

The Löwenpalais is a stately city villa situated in Berlin’s Grunewald forest. With its antique furniture, sumptuous chandeliers, wooden floors and up to 6.40 meter high ceilings, it offers ideal spaces for exclusive events.

Information

Originally, in 1903 built as a brewery owner’s country house, the Löwenpalais has been an important address for the Berlin art scene for almost 80 years. As the headquarters of the Starke Foundation, the villa regularly hosts different artists and changing exhibitions. Visiting artists include Yoko Ono and Vivienne Westwood.

The artistic atmosphere and the impressive architecture make the Löwenpalais an exclusive and inspiring location. In addition to the central hall, the west and east wings as well as the lounge are available for events. In summer, the stately garden with a 38 square meter terrace can be used for events of all kinds.
